You’ve likely seen and heard ads from companies claiming they can settle your debt with the IRS for “pennies on the dollar.” They claim you need their services to strike a deal and pay less to the IRS.

The truth is, third parties can’t always deliver on claims to reduce tax debt and obtain waivers of penalties and interest. While there are legitimate tax professionals who can help you make a valid offer to the IRS, it’s important to avoid being scammed by the bad ones.

To help you avoid getting scammed, the IRS has created how-to videos that walk you through the Offer in Compromise, or OIC, process. They have easy-to-navigate information that includes step-by-step instructions of each form (along with examples), along with a checklist to make sure you include everything needed to submit a valid offer.

If you need to make an offer to the IRS, check out the OIC videos and get started. For more information, go to IRS.gov/OIC.
